Hi Buster,

Thank you for your question.

Each of our puppies receives a wellness check with our veterinarian just before leaving for their new homes. Our contract states that the buyer have the puppy looked at as well by two veterinarians, if a problem such as a congenital issue is found the puppy must be returned to Firebrand Yorkies. If the puppy is not returned within seven [7] days the contract is void.

If the puppy does not make it past two [2] years (more generous than the website currently states) because of a congenital issue and it is proven with an autopsy and vet report, the puppy will be replaced.

We can not guarantee that the puppy have any non-life threatening issues. We also cannot stand behind improper care from the buyer after receiving the puppy.

Sorry but your post is confusing. First you state that if if a problem such as a congenital issue is found the puppy must be returned to Firebrand Yorkies. If the puppy is not returned within seven [7] days the contract is void.
and then you say
If the puppy does not make it past two [2] years (more generous than the website currently states) because of a congenital issue and it is proven with an autopsy and vet report, the puppy will be replaced.

You know that there is no way that most congenital defects do not show up in the first week of ownership and usually if they do it is something that the breeder should have been or has been aware of. So is it seven day (7) or two (2) years for a congenital issue? If it is two years then why is she not honoring the contract in the other post (the one you posted in defending your friend and that I linked too? ) considering they did do an autopsy and did contact her trying to resolve this amicably.
I understand there are both sides but in order to see both sides we need to understand the breeders point of view. I understand you defending your friend and business associate. To you she is a good friend and a good person who is going through difficult times but no matter what is going on in your life if you want to maintain a good reputation in business or in life you need to honor you contracts and try to resolve issues honorably. I hope things can work out for everyone.
As far as my experiences with "Wellness Check" I purchased a Yorkie that came with a wellness check....my dog had kennel cough,giardia, and cocidia but was given a perfect bill of health on his wellness check so I don't hold much faith in wellness checks. Luckily California has puppy lemon laws and once I contacted a lawyer the issue was resolved but I was given a run around before I contacted the lawyer.
